New Well, it turned out a little less done than I thought.
It is now dead easy, formerly very difficult, to identify orphan recipes, those that were not quite finished and indexed. It turns out there are a lot of them, especially from 2007, but significant numbers fro 2008 and 2011.

Nearly all of them were completed to the point of having photos of the finished dish, but, as they say, "the job isn't done until the paperwork is finished".

Back in 2007, there are a lot of photos with only the camera name, which have to be carefully matched to recipes. Some recipes are so complete they need only update to standards, spell check, and index. Others are in various states, but most with enough information to complete them accurately.

A few are going into my "Development" index because they don't have enough information, or are specifically flagged "DEV: adjusted, need re-run and photo."

One Chinese recipe, that has long been indexed, was a total failure, and has a warning not to try it at home. It is doable for an experienced street vendor, with a huge wok kept so hot oil bursts into flame when sprinkled in.
